Job Description

Job Summary
Bottling Technicians for our BMIA group will be responsible for processing product formulations, filling, capping, labeling, and completing batch records, and putting away Finished Good Inventory (FGI). This is a highly team-oriented group which involves working closely with other core teams within the BMIA Departments (LEGENDplex and ELISA) as well as other departments such as Planning, Receiving, Inventory Control, Custom Solution Team (CST), Packaging, MCI, and Quality Control groups.


Essential Functions
Reasonable accommodations may be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the essential
functions.

  • Assist in performing various bottling-related tasks including dispensing antibody solutions, and capping and labeling of vials, tubes, or bottles.

  • Formulate products per approved SOPs and work instructions.

  • Verify formulation worksheets to ensure that information such as concentrations, lot numbers etc. are correct.

  • Ability to perform simple Math calculations.

  • Put away finished good products in their designated temperature conditions.

  • Use computer programs such as Microsoft Excel.

  • Provide training to others.

  • Set up and prepare equipment for ongoing operations.

  • Operate computer-controlled process support/process equipment (i.e., filling line, lyophilizer, capping, labeling machines, etc.).

  • Follow instructions for completion of job tasks.

  • Adhere to correct procedures, policies, and health/safety guidelines

  • Clean and maintain the work area and all lab equipment and supplies.

  • Other duties as assigned
